Solar water heater replacement services involve removing an existing solar water heating system and installing a new unit to ensure continued efficient hot water supply. The process typically includes assessing the current system, disconnecting and removing outdated components, and installing a new solar collector, storage tank, and associated plumbing. Professionals handling these replacements ensure that the new system is properly integrated with the property’s existing water and electrical connections, adhering to safety standards and manufacturer guidelines.
Replacing a solar water heater can resolve issues such as system inefficiency, frequent breakdowns, or outdated technology that no longer performs optimally. Over time, solar collectors may degrade, or storage tanks can develop leaks, leading to reduced hot water availability or increased energy costs. Upgrading to a newer, more efficient model can improve hot water production, lower utility bills, and reduce the need for auxiliary heating sources, providing a more reliable and effective solar water heating solution.

Replacement Costs - The typical cost for replacing a solar water heater ranges from $2,500 to $7,000, depending on the system size and complexity. For example, a standard residential upgrade in Claremont, CA might fall within this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s and property details.
Installation Expenses - Installation costs usually account for about $1,000 to $3,500 of the total project, varying with system type and labor rates. A basic replacement in the area might be on the lower end, while more complex setups could be higher.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es.
System Size & Cost - The size of the solar water heater impacts the overall cost, with larger systems costing between $3,000 and $8,000. For instance, a household with higher hot water demand may require a bigger system, influencing the price. Local contractors can help determine the appropriate system size and cost.
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on factors such as roof type, existing plumbing, and system efficiency. Extra expenses for modifications or upgrades may add $500 to $2,000 to the total. Reach out to local pros for detailed cost assessments tailored to specific properties.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
